What causes a sticky valve
Robert Spencer
Published Mar 13, 2026
Sticking valves are almost always caused by resin deposits left by oil caught in between the valve guide and valve. These deposits are the result of impurities in the oil overheating in the space between the valves and guides.

How do you free up sticky lifters?
The lifter that is stuck should tick under the rocker arm. Loosen the rocker arm bolt and remove the lifter. Fill a small cup with penetrating oil and soak the lifter in it, preferably overnight. Reinstall the lifter and torque the rocker arm to the correct specification.

How do you fix a sticky valve on a trumpet?
The valves are too sticky. It can be fixed by pulling the valve out and thoroughly wiping it with a clean cloth. It will then need to be oiled again before being re-inserted. It may also be helpful to remove the bottom valve cap to clean the valve casing.
Can a sticky valve cause a misfire?
Symptoms. Valve sticking will typically manifest as a clicking noise that regularly occurs every two to three seconds at idle. This noise may be especially pronounced at start-up when the engine is cold. … In severe cases, the valve may hang open and cause a cylinder misfire or even hit the piston and damage the engine.

Can you use Vaseline on trumpet valves?
Vaseline should never be used because it is corrosive to brass. Moving and greasing all slides and bottom caps once a month will help prevent slides and caps from sticking. Valve casings and tuning slide receivers can be cleaned more thoroughly by using a trumpet cleaning rod.

Will thicker oil stop lifter noise?
Heavier oil will not quiet hydraulic lifter noise. … The noise will usually go away as the motor and oil heat up. If the tapping continues after the vehicle is warm, you may have one, or more, faulty lifters. As any oil gets dirtier, the chance of lifter noise increases; heavier oil just makes the problem worse.

What causes lifters to tap?
A lifter tick is caused when the push rod or camshaft doesn’t make continuous contact with the lifters. This can be because the lifter has become worn out, as is the case usually with hydraulic lifters, or the valve has come out of adjustment.

Will a compression test show a burnt valve?
Most of the time when exhaust valves are burned, they will cause losses in compression. Therefore, a good way to test for a burned exhaust valve is to run a compression test or leak-down test.
What is the difference between intake valve and exhaust valve?
Intake valves are opened to allow the flow of an air/fuel mixture into the engine’s cylinders prior to compression and ignition, while exhaust valves open to permit the expulsion of exhaust gases from the combustion process after ignition has occurred.
